2 good performances in one game. First half was lovely to watch, great passing and movement. Some gorgeous little moves, cutting through the midfield with ease. Second half Villa obviously got a rocket at half time and pushed the full backs much higher up. We were clinging on a bit until the first sub but then the 3 at the back which allowed our fullbacks to push theirs back a bit. For all their huff and puff in the second half Villa barely had a shot on target and I thought we dug in and defended pretty well. Midfield was solid, Romeu and Ward Prowse won a lot of battles and kept them at bay despite being outnumbered in there because of the formation change. Could all have been a lot easier if we'd grabbed the second goal or of the ref had some balls and sent El Ghazi off. Martinez produced 2 excellent saves, he's such a great keeper. The height he gets on his jumps is obscene and the save from Adams header was truly top class. Livramento looked knackered after about 60 minutes and the feeling I got in the stadium was that he was nursing a niggle throughout the last 30 minutes. Brilliant to see us win again and keep another clean sheet. The team dug in, did the ugly stuff well and got us over the line.
